Here are some reasons why this content raises red flags: 1. **Unverifiable Claims**: The website makes several claims about being the "safest" and "most trusted" platform, but without verifiable evidence or independent reviews, these claims are unsubstantiated. 2. **High Bonus Offers**: The mention of high bonus percentages (e.g., 100% deposit bonus) is a common tactic used by potentially untrustworthy gambling platforms to attract users. It's important to be cautious of such offers. 3. **Lack of Regulatory Information**: Legitimate online gambling platforms are typically licensed and regulated by recognized authorities. The absence of clear information about regulatory compliance is a red flag. 4. **Aggressive Marketing Language**: Phrases like "raja" (king) and "gacor" (a term used in gambling to refer to consistent wins) can be seen as overly promotional and not reflective of a professional or responsible gambling platform. 5. **Limited Focus on Responsible Gambling**: Legitimate gambling platforms usually have a strong focus on responsible gambling practices, including measures for user protection and support for those at risk of gambling-related harm. The content you provided does not emphasize these aspects. 6. **Unprofessional Website Design**: The website's design and layout, especially if it appears unprofessional or cluttered, can be a sign of a less reputable platform. 7. **Use of Unverified Payment Methods**: If the platform promotes the use of lesser-known or unverified payment methods, it could be a risk for users' financial security. 8. **Lack of Clear Privacy and Data Protection Information**: Given the sensitive nature of personal and financial data involved in online gambling, a reputable platform would have clear and detailed information about how user data is protected. 9. **Inconsistent or Poor English**: If the website contains numerous grammatical errors, inconsistent language use, or awkward phrasing, it can be a sign of unprofessionalism or lack of attention to detail. 10. **Limited Information on Game Fairness and Security**: Legitimate gambling platforms often provide detailed information about the fairness and security of their games, including the use of random number generators and encryption technologies. It's important to exercise caution when engaging with online gambling platforms, especially those that make grand claims and offer high bonuses.
